Click to send email to this author Click to send private message to this authorClick to view this author's profileClick to add this author to your buddy list
75. "Re: Cuz, it's always tough to shake the "difficult/ego" rep."
In response to Reply # 72
Thu Nov-18-21 11:31 PM by Frank Longo

  

          

Like, Carmelo was out of the league for nearly a year because people thought "he can only play one way, and if he's getting older, we don't need that guy, we just need a team player." And he's clearly still a 15 PPG dude, lol. So we know that sort of "he wants to play *this* way" reputation exists, even for former All-Stars.

So add the injury stuff he's dealt with too, and I'm sure a lot of teams think, "fuck it, I'd rather just get a role player with whom we know what we're getting." I agree that Cuz is probably individually better than a number of role players, and I'm not saying it's fair... but if all you need is 10-12 MPG out of a guy, would you rather take 31-year-old Cuz or a 25-year-old who can defend and stay healthy? He hasn't played more than 50 games in a season since he was 26-- a lot of teams may just think he's not worth the dice roll.

Re: Wall, they agreed early in the season that Wall wouldn't play while they looked for a trade. Wall is undoubtedly happy to be a mentor, save his knees, and get paid handsomely to do so. He doesn't want to bust his ass for a 10-15 win team at this point in his career. And he doesn't want to play so badly that he'll take a buyout (which I think is the smart move for him). So he'll bide his time. I'm skeptical he'll get dealt this year, but maybe around the deadline some team fed up with some big expiring contract player will make a move, who knows. Anything can happen around the deadline.

Click to send email to this author Click to send private message to this authorClick to view this author's profileClick to add this author to your buddy listClick to send message via AOL IM
123. "Detroit brings out the crazy again"
In response to Reply # 0
Sun Nov-21-21 10:00 PM by Vex_id

          

That was one of the most bizarre games I've ever seen. Lakers were dead in the water after that brawl and then climb back down 17 to blitz the 4th. Beyond strange.

Felt bad for Stewart being the beneficiary of that strike. I think he may have even been concussed. After the strike he was knocked down dazed for several seconds, and then it took him a while to come to his senses after taking a flush shot.

Stewart was really dug in on that free throw attempt to throw Bron out the box - and Bron basically throws a shot behind him to fend him off and it lands right on the button. The way he reacted it didn't seem like he intended to hit him flush in the face like that (from the above-angle looks like he's trying to knock Stewart's arms off him) - but who knows. He conceded right away and tried to put his arms out apologetically - but Stewart understandably wasn't having it. When Stewart barked Bron barked back and other Lakers said something too - then I think that's when Stewart went off as the blood started dripping. Stewart actually went after multiple Lakers - particularly DJ & Russ. He was mad AF at everybody, including his own team.

Ghost of Artest was in the building.

This is why it's crazy when people are like "oh I don't think LeBron could play in the 80's - too physical." You couldn't have an 80's style game in today's era. Bron has always been a physical freak and these guys are way too strong. This ain't Bill Laimbeer throwing harmless, flailing slaps. People would be getting seriously hurt.

Edit: Bron still got his 10 lol. That crazy streak (most consecutive games ever in double digits) just won't end.
